Limited Term Length Job Summary The College of Liberal Arts Psychological Sciences office is seeking a dedicated Academic Programs Administrator to join our team. In this role, the selected candidate will assist the ABA program directors with scheduling and coordinating behavioral services, training new and current direct-care staff, training and mentoring undergraduate research assistants, and oversight and supervision of the residential activities coordinator.
This is a one-year limited term appointment. Continuation of employment will be contingent upon availability of funding (that is likely but not guaranteed) and performance. This position will be located in Mt. Meigs, Alabama.
Essential Functions Assists with scheduling and coordinating clinical services
Assist with training new and current direct-care staff
Assist with training and mentoring undergraduate research assistants as well as keeping a record of URA performance
Assist with oversight and supervision of the activities coordinator
Ensure all materials and items are secured and ready for events
Assist with the delivery of clinical services as needed
Serve as liaison with other Division of Youth Services providers to ensure collaboration of care
